Primark Disputes Reports It Is Selling Goods Online -BBC
October 15 2019 - 03:50PM
Dow Jones News
--Irish fashion retailer Primark said it isn't selling goods
online, following reports that suggested it would be making
merchandise available on Amazon.com, the BBC reported Tuesday.
--"We do not have a commercial partnership with Amazon and any
Primark products which appear on the site are being re-sold by
third parties, at higher prices," the company said, according to
the report.
--Primark is owned by Associated British Foods and doesn't sell
goods online, the report said.
